Two Virginia Tech students were found slain at a Jefferson National Forest campground Thursday, authorities said.
The park is a popular hangout for students from the campus that’s still recovering from the worst mass shooting in modern U.S. history two years ago and a beheading at a campus cafe earlier this year.
The bodies of 19-year-old David Lee Metzler, of Lynchburg, and Heidi Lynn Childs, 18, of Forest, were discovered by a passerby, police said. Both appear to have been shot, Metzler inside a car in the parking area of Caldwell Fields and Childs just outside the car. The campground is about 15 miles from the campus.
No suspect has been identified.
Both students were sophomores. Metzler was an engineering major and Childs a biochemistry major.
School officials said counseling services would once again be available for the battered school community.
